How to fill out a request to rezone

01
Gather all required documents and information such as the property address, size, current zoning designation, and proposed zoning designation.
02
Research the local zoning regulations and requirements to understand the process and any specific guidelines that need to be followed.
03
Prepare a written request to rezone that includes a clear explanation of why the rezoning is necessary or beneficial.
04
Consult with a professional architect or planner if needed to create a detailed site plan or drawings that showcase how the proposed rezoning will fit within the surrounding area.
05
Submit the completed request to the appropriate local government agency or zoning board.
06
Pay any necessary fees or provide any additional requested documentation.
07
Attend any public meetings or hearings related to the rezoning request and be prepared to present and defend your case.
08
Follow up with the local government agency to track the progress of the rezoning request and address any additional information or revisions that may be required.
09
Once the request is approved, ensure any conditions or restrictions are met and obtain any necessary permits or approvals to move forward with the rezoning.
10
Keep copies of all documents and correspondence related to the rezoning process for your records.

A request to rezone is a formal application submitted to local government authorities to change the zoning designation of a particular piece of land.
Property owners or developers who wish to change the zoning designation of a property are required to file a request to rezone.
A request to rezone typically involves submitting a formal application form with details about the current zoning, proposed changes, and reasons for the requested rezoning.
The purpose of a request to rezone is to seek approval for changing the permitted land use or development rights on a particular property.
A request to rezone must include details about the current zoning designation, proposed changes, reasons for the rezoning, and any supporting documents or studies.
